As Growing kids need more energy morning snacks have to be healthy toooooooooooooo.
you need:
1 American corn,
1 tsp butter,
salt as per taste,
pinch of pepper powder,
coriander to garnish.
Method:
Peel of the outer skin of the corn and pressure cook it. Then with the help of knife deseed the corn kernels and in a kadai add butter later corn salt and pepper and mix it well and garnish with coriander.
I always prepare home made food for my son. It is very simple to prepare at home rather than buying from a corn vendors.
If you do not get whole corn . You get frozen corn kernels in Reliance fresh you can bring it and refrigerate it and remove it and soak it in water whenever required and use it.
If you vary the ingriedients you will get different taste and you can add chilli powder , sauce, corn mixture, kurkure etc etc..........
Kids really love this and it is a healthy snacks. It can be given for breakfast also. But if you are packing it for lunch or morning snacks pls don not add butter just salt and pepper should be fine.
